Rice Paper Dumplings

45 kcal | 4g protein | 1g fat | 6g carbs

For my Asian flavor lovers, you know that craving. The soft, delicate dumpling that gives way the second your teeth sink in. The steam. The ginger blooming in heat. That savory, aromatic cloud filled with juicy, seasoned goodness that melts gently and lingers.
It’s that dumpling satisfaction you chase at your favorite spot, but made in your own kitchen, exactly how you like it.

The Inspiration

This book exists because in her weight loss journey she struggled to find delicious recipes that fit into her diet, so she started reconstructing her favorite recipes to their cleanest form, without sacrificing flavor, that's how this Cookbook was born.

 

Eating healthy shouldn’t mean giving up the foods you love and most people are tired of being confused.

Diet culture can be loud, contradictory, and often unrealistic. People are told to restrict, cut, eliminate, and suffer.
And it doesn’t last.

Her Cookbook cuts through that noise, the maze of diet culture and weight-loss myths, to deliver recipes and dieting facts backed by science.

This book is built on what actually works: structured nutrition, Blueprint, high-protein meals, and consistency. No extremes.
